Las Tunas.- Los Alazanes de Granma twice defeated the Lumberjacks of Las Tunas on Monday, with blackboards of 5×2 and 2×1, combining timely batting and effective work of their pitchers with the low offensive of a tunneling cast that has just scored 4 races in his last three clashes of the 59 National Baseball Series.

The day they returned to line up his internationals Yosvani Alarcón and Yuniesky Larduet, those led by Pablo Civil could not decipher the shipments of the openers Yoel Mojena and Erluis Blanco, who took the victories, nor of the closer Carlos Santana, author of both salvages.

In the early hours, the Lumberjacks were winning the clash until the top of the sixth episode, when the two-time national champions made a decisive five-race cluster against starter Yudiel Rodriguez, excessively delayed over the box, and reliever Yosbel Alarcón, who endured the key battles of the match: double by Darién García and single by Ariel Pestano Jr., both with full bases and tugs of two entries each.

In the second hour, the Alazanes had an unsuspected hero in substitute Guillermo García. With a high sacrifice in the second chapter and a single in the fourth, the initialist drove the two races of his team, enough for the White-Santana binomial to ensure victory from the hill. The two serpentineros limited the local offense to a hairline in the fourth episode, when Jorge Yhonson hit a double and Yordanis Alarcón singled him to the right field.

The attack of the Lumberjacks, which reached its highest peak in the 17×7 beating of the first game against Santiago de Cuba, began to decrease since then and in its last three clashes averages seven connected jits and just 1.3 runs scored.

This Tuesday, the current monarchs of Cuba will have the great challenge of leaving the slump collective nothing less than in front of the star Lázaro Blanco, announced to work by the mentor Carlos Martí. The right-handed Yoalkis Cruz, of great performance in his last outing against the Wasps, will try to save his people from his first sweep of the season.
